We know that the most common reason is due to decreased tread. But did you know, even unworn tires have a certain time period and eventually need to be replaced?
You might be in need of a new pair of tires if you’ve experienced a flat or a blowout. Plus, if you’ve recently had a curb check or have any other type of impact to the car’s tires, it’s always a great idea to get them reviewed by a tire shop.

Another way to review if it’s about that time to replace your truck/car tires with a new pair of GoodYear Tires in College Park Maryland is by giving a gander at the sidewall of your tires. If you can tell if there’s any cracking; that’s usually enough proof that your tires are needing replaced. You should also look for small bubbles or bulges on your tires. These generally indicate that your tires have spun their last rotation from age or maybe an impact.
